Perhaps the wildest and most visually spectacular river in the Canadian Northwest and Alaska, the Tatshenshini flows through the heart of the largest bio-preserve in the world.

Recently protected by the establishment of Tatshenshini Provincial Park, the river flows past tall mountains, vast glaciers and an iceburg dotted lake. Bald eagles abound; grizzlies feed on spawning salmon and if you are lucky, you may catch a glimpse of the rare blue glacier bear.

This adventure is an international journey of unparalleled beauty. This is the region of the "Iceman" discovery recently in the news.

Our Trip runs from Shawshe (Dalton Post),Yukon to Dry Bay, Alaska-11 river days; 255km (160 miles) with an elevation drop of 550m (approx 1800ft).
